DW and I just got back from a long weekend in WDW and for the first time, we rented a car (actually DW rented it, since I turn 25 in 2 weeks). We rented an economy class from Budget, since is was just 2 of us and we just had carry-on bags.
We received a 2004 Chevy Malibu Maxx, which is a 5-door hatchback. The car was suprisingly roomy and could have easily fit 4 adult passengers without luggage. The car was very clean and drove well. There was a 15 min. wait to check in at MCO and we walked right across the street to pick up the car. Drop off was even easier, pulling right into a garage and getting out. If you leave the car on the credit card you used at check-in, it is a 60 sec. process.
We picked up the car on Fri at 10:30am and dropped it Mon at 4:30pm. Total cost: $81.89 for the rental and $7.34 to refill the tank (Hess station off Exit 11 on the Greeneway).
We used the Walmart code available on mousesavers.com.
I also have to say that having a car gave us a lot more freedom. We stayed at POFQ, so we had free parking anywhere. This allowed us to really park-hop. We could go hotel room to front gate in under 20 min. We went from the bridge between Future World and World Showcase in Epcot to Main Street USA is less than 15 min. by parking at the Contemporary.
Needless to say, the idea for renting the car came from saving a few dollars over a towncar, but I don't know if we can go back without one!!
